    As far as I have observed, the deconstructor should return you exactly those items that would be needed to construct when looking at the item descriptions in a constructor except ores or everything below a steel plate. If you have ores, enter them in a furnace to quickly make ingots. That's what I have observed but there may be other exceptions for rare items which may not exactly return 1:1 all raw ressources, or not be at all deconstructable.
    Also you enter only things in a deconstructor which are not needed for any blueprint you intend to build, otherwise enter the devices in the factory. Weapons can always be sold except a T2 assault weapon and epic stuff.

    I think the motorbike construction kit, or the bike itself is rated below a steel plate, just not 'valuable' enough for a deconstructor, that's how I see it, I may be wrong of course. Same goes for all items in the survival constructor, if you look at the materials needed to build them, you will see that a deconstrutor never returns such materials which are ores or everything below a steel plate (substrates, raw wood etc.), that's why nothing happens if you enter such things in the deconstructor.

    For me, playing with volume OFF the deconstructor is not that important, if all my containers are full to the raft I start a selling action at some space station to make room, however there are a lot of stuff which you cannot sell, like turrets that you salvage etc., but: playing with volume ON you need to carefully think about your container space and deconstructors become essentially important, that's because they allow you to re-arrange your container slots for more materials, e.g. you can have up to 4000 steel plates in 1 slot, whereas you are limited with the nr. of slots for entire devices.
    If you can, invest in a trasnport ship with lots of containers, that way you have a ready tool if ever you need to construct something in a hurry, and if really you have tons of surplus material, then spawn a Ilmarinen or Titan, then you have cargo space for the rest of your life I think :)
    Even if deconstructors would convert everything it would still not resolve the problem of limited containers, so the gameplay wouldn't change very much.

    As mentioned above, it doesn't do certain things, and never has.

    It's primarily usable for things like Forcefields, Laser and Pulse rifles, old Constructors when you've upgraded, etc. The mentioned items are particularly good as they give a lot of the Rare ores and things like Oscillators. Sometimes it's best to sell those looted Rifles, sometimes to deconstruct for the Rares. Other times the Factory is your friend.

    BTW - if you search the Steam Workshop for a 'DUMP', you'll find several that let you dump things for later builds. Very handy rather than moving a particular ship or Base to the Factory, lets you change your mind later and switch ships (as long as you didn't start the build).
    Keep in mind, if you put it in the Factory, you get the best conversion (although the Deconstructor is pretty good), but once put in, it's there for good, no take backs.:)

    A couple tips - Always turn OFF the Teleporters, Deconstructers and Constructors when not using, they eat up fuel. You can also remove and store them on a CV to reduce CPU and power needs. I often do that in Early, smaller CV play. Put a Tool Turret ON and remove the Advanced Constructor, then swap when needed.
